So if your comparing these two games, it's really a preference of history. In the gameplay department it's easy to organize, and command both in the turn based map , and the battlefield. You have a lot of options on how you wish to shape and define your empire. You may choose to ally with country's and trade with them, or if their too bothersome or just in your way of expansion, you can go to war, invade and destroy. If you want peaceful expansion, go ahead. Also there's 2 victory conditions for campaigns. One is based on points and time is limited, this is easier to play through. The other is total victory of the entire game map. Unlimited time and very labor inducing, yet fun.

Graphics of the character models aren't uber realistic, but look great especially when formed into a menacing army. The battlefields are detailed, and hight has an advantage. There's Buildings scattered around which are used defensively and to win a battle without destroying the other army. sound is cool and time appropriate. the screams and musket/cannon fire feel authentic. There's also naval battles. the seas look empty but there still nice to look at. The ships are detailed, and lively. The explosions are exiting, and the whole system is very intuitive.
